Dm. Manole et Jl. Lage, THERMODYNAMIC OPTIMIZATION METHOD OF A TRIPLE EFFECT ABSORPTION SYSTEM WITH WASTED HEAT-RECOVERY, International journal of heat and mass transfer, 38(4), 1995, pp. 655-663
A detailed performance study is done for a water-lithium bromide tripl
e regenerative effect absorption refrigerating system, with heat recov
ery. An analysis method is developed and implemented on a computer cod
e to simulate the operation and control of the system under realistic
conditions. The thermodynamic performances of the system are described
by means of exergetic and energetic based criteria. The numerical res
ults revealed that, by recovering wasted thermal energy into a heating
effect, the system global exergetic efficiency is sensibly increased.
It is also demonstrated that the amount of heat produced by the syste
m decreases with the temperature of the heating effect while the globa
l exergetic efficiency is increased.
